
Eight Alabama players were named to the AP All-SEC team on Monday, including five first-team selections.
Leading the way: Tua Tagovailoa, the Crimson Tide’s star QB who was named AP SEC Offensive Player of the Year and was also one of three unanimous first-team All-SEC selections along with Kentucky linebacker Josh Allen and Ole Miss wide receiver A.J. Brown.
The other first-team All-SEC selections for Alabama: left tackle Jonah Williams, center Ross Pierschbacher, wide receiver Jerry Jeudy and defensive lineman Quinnen Williams.
Safety Deionte Thompson and defensive linemen Raekwon Davis and Isaiah Buggs were named second-team All-SEC for the Tide.
